The Grange to host the Rural Community Fair on Sept. 11 and 12
The two-day Dartmouth Grange Rural Community Fair is schedule for Sept. 11 from 2 to 9 p.m. and Sept. 12 from noon to 9 p.m. The fair will occur at the Grange Hall on 1133 Fisher Road.
The fair includes a number of agricultural exhibits as well as vendors selling flowers, preserves, baked goods and more. There will be demonstrations, carnival games, a penny sale, a country store, food and entertainment.
There are a number of events scheduled throughout the fair. On Friday, there will be a pie-eating contest at 6:30 p.m. and a magic show by Skip Daniels at 7 p.m.
On Saturday, the Dartmouth Natural Resources Trust will lead a nature walk in Destruction Brook Woods at 11 a.m. An heirloom tomato contest will begin at 12:30 p.m. Jake Hill & the Fretters will perform at 4 p.m. There will be another pie-eating contest at 5:30 p.m. The winners of the penny sale will be announced at 6 p.m., followed by the fair’s general auction.
